Функция Layer2 Protocol Tunneling (L2PT) позволяет пропускать служебные пакеты различных L2-протоколов (PDU) через сеть провайдера, что позволяет «прозрачно» связать клиентские сегменты сети. L2PT инкапсулирует PDU на граничном коммутаторе, передает их на другой граничный коммутатор, который ожидает специальные инкапсулированные кадры, а затем декапсулирует их, что позволяет пользователям передавать информацию 2-го уровня через сеть провайдера.
- Установить туннельный MAC-адрес в значение 01:00:0c:cd:cd:d0, включить отправку SNMP traps от триггера l2protocol-tunnel (триггера на срабатывание drop-threshold и shutdown-threshold)
console(config)#l2protocol-tunnel address 01:00:0c:cd:cd:d0
console(config)#snmp-server enable traps l2protocol-tunnel
- Включить режим туннелирования STP на интерфейсе te1/0/1, установить значение CoS-пакетов BPDU равным 4, а также включить контроль скорости входящих пакетов BPDU
console(config)#interface TenGigabitEthernet 1/0/1
console(config-if)#spanning-tree disable
console(config-if)#switchport mode customer
console(config-if)#switchport customer vlan 100
console(config-if)#l2protocol-tunnel stp
console
(config-if)#l2protocol-tunnel cos4
console(config-if)#l2protocol-tunnel drop-threshold stp 40
console(config-if)#l2protocol-tunnel shutdown-threshold stp 100
console#show l2protocol-tunnel
MAC address for tunneled frames: 01:00:0c:cd:cd:d0
Port CoS Protocol Shutdown Drop Encaps Decaps Drop
Threshold Threshold Counter Counter Counter
-------- --- -------- --------- --------- --------- --------- ---------
te1/0/1 4 stp 100 40 650 0 450
Примеры сообщений о срабатывании триггера:
12-Nov-2015 14:32:35 %-I-DROP: Tunnel drop threshold 40 exceeded for interface te1/0/1
12-Nov-2015 14:32:35 %-I-SHUTDOWN: Tunnel shutdown threshold 100 exceeded for interface te1/0/1